What codes cannot be used with M89.35?

M89.35 has Excludes1 notes indicating codes that cannot be used together with it, including: postprocedural osteopathies (M96.-).

What are the subcategories under M89.35?

M89.35 has 3 child codes, including: M89.351 (Hypertrophy of bone, right femur), M89.352 (Hypertrophy of bone, left femur), M89.359 (Hypertrophy of bone, unspecified femur).
